- adding group ownership variable
- audit_conf_group
- $audit_logdir_group
- reorder syscallrule template parameters
-
Added variables:
- name_format
- name
- max_log_file_action
- space_left
-
Edited template for "name" value
- bugfix audit::customfile
- added content variable for audit::customfile
- added audit::customfile for custom rulesets
- added variables:
- disp_qos
- log_group
- Added auditd's log directory under puppet management
- Added support for RHEL 8
- SuSE bugfix: added default flush
- added SLES 12.4 support
- added flag to remove auditd specific options
- INCOMPATIBLE CHANGE
- auditd.conf is now a managed file
- added some relevant auditd.conf variables
- added SLES 12.3 support
- added Ubuntu 18.04 support
- added flag to enable logging changes of login logs
- added default security rules using flags to be able to enable a subset:
- log_alter_time
- log_dac
- log_netconf_changes
- log_file_deletions
- log_export_media
- log_kmod_load_unload
- log_priv_commands
- bugfix audit::fsrule and audit::syscallrule
- rules management:
- audit::syscallrule
- audit::fsrule
- added Ubuntu 16.04 support
- removed audit::tty (moved to pam::ttyaudit)
- added ::logrotate as a dependency
- fixed typo
- logrotate configuration file using eyp-logrotate (manage_logrotate=>false to disable)